摘要
NLR34449 is a popular, blast resistant, high-yielding variety, with highly desired fine-grain type and hence commands a premium price in the market. The nature and genetics of resistance to blast disease in this variety was not reported previously. Molecular marker-based screening using gene linked markers for ten blast resistance genes showed amplification of the resistance allele only with respect to the marker RM224, which is specific for Pi1 gene. In order to confirm the role of Pi1 gene with respect to blast disease resistance in Nellore Mahsuri, a F2 mapping population derived from the cross Nellore Mahsuri/Improved Samba Mahsuri (blast susceptible variety) was studied. The F2 plants segregated in ratio of 3 resistant: 1 susceptible indicating monogenic, dominant nature of inheritance with respect to blast resistance. Thus, the current study demonstrated that blast resistance in NLR34449 is contributed by Pi1. © 2023, Indian Phytopathological Society.
